//Lấy ID Thể Loại Tin hiển thị tất cả tin trong thể loại sang trang TLTin.aspx public List <TinTuc1> LayIDTLTin(string IDTLTin) { string sql = "select * from TINTUC where IDTHELOAITIN='" + IDTLTin + "' order by IDTINTUC desc"; dah.KetNoi(); DataTable dt = dah.LoadDuLieu(sql); dah.NgatKetNoi(); List <TinTuc1> ds = new List <TinTuc1>(); foreach (DataRow dr in dt.Rows) { TinTuc1 tt = new TinTuc1(); tt.IDTinTuc = int.Parse(dr[0].ToString()); tt.IDTheLoaiTin = dr[1].ToString(); tt.TieuDe = dr[2].ToString(); tt.TomTat = dr[3].ToString(); tt.NoiDung = dr[4].ToString(); tt.AnhDaiDien = dr[5].ToString(); tt.NgayDang = DateTime.Parse(dr[6].ToString()); tt.TacGia = dr[7].ToString(); tt.NguoiDang = dr[8].ToString(); tt.LuotXem = int.Parse(dr[9].ToString()); ds.Add(tt); } this.DanhSachTinTuc = ds; return(ds); }
// Tin đọc nhiều nhất , hiển thị cuối trang DetailTinTuc.aspx public List <TinTuc1> TinDocNhieuNhat() { string sql = "Select top 8 * from TINTUC order by LUOTXEM desc"; dah.KetNoi(); DataTable dt = dah.LoadDuLieu(sql); dah.NgatKetNoi(); List <TinTuc1> ds = new List <TinTuc1>(); foreach (DataRow dr in dt.Rows) { TinTuc1 tt = new TinTuc1(); tt.IDTinTuc = int.Parse(dr[0].ToString()); tt.IDTheLoaiTin = dr[1].ToString(); tt.TieuDe = dr[2].ToString(); tt.TomTat = dr[3].ToString(); tt.NoiDung = dr[4].ToString(); tt.AnhDaiDien = dr[5].ToString(); tt.NgayDang = DateTime.Parse(dr[6].ToString()); tt.TacGia = dr[7].ToString(); tt.NguoiDang = dr[8].ToString(); tt.LuotXem = int.Parse(dr[9].ToString()); ds.Add(tt); } this.DanhSachTinTuc = ds; return(ds); }
//Tìm kiếm tin tức public List <TinTuc1> TimKiem(string keyword) { string sql = "select * from TINTUC where TIEUDE like N'%" + keyword + "%' or NOIDUNG like N'%" + keyword + "%' or TOMTAT like N'%" + keyword + "%' order by NGAYDANG desc"; dah.KetNoi(); DataTable dt = dah.LoadDuLieu(sql); dah.NgatKetNoi(); List <TinTuc1> ds = new List <TinTuc1>(); foreach (DataRow dr in dt.Rows) { TinTuc1 tt = new TinTuc1(); tt.IDTinTuc = int.Parse(dr[0].ToString()); tt.IDTheLoaiTin = dr[1].ToString(); tt.TieuDe = dr[2].ToString(); tt.TomTat = dr[3].ToString(); tt.NoiDung = dr[4].ToString(); tt.AnhDaiDien = dr[5].ToString(); tt.NgayDang = DateTime.Parse(dr[6].ToString()); tt.TacGia = dr[7].ToString(); tt.NguoiDang = dr[8].ToString(); tt.LuotXem = int.Parse(dr[9].ToString()); ds.Add(tt); } this.DanhSachTinTuc = ds; return(ds); }
public ActionResult DeleteConfirmed(string id) { TinTuc1 tinTuc1 = db.TinTucs.Find(id); db.TinTucs.Remove(tinTuc1); db.SaveChanges(); return(RedirectToAction("Index")); }
public ActionResult Edit([Bind(Include = "ID,Author,Context")] TinTuc1 tinTuc1) { if (ModelState.IsValid) { db.Entry(tinTuc1).State = EntityState.Modified; db.SaveChanges(); return(RedirectToAction("Index")); } return(View(tinTuc1)); }
public ActionResult Create([Bind(Include = "ID,Author,Context")] TinTuc1 tinTuc1) { if (ModelState.IsValid) { db.TinTucs.Add(tinTuc1); db.SaveChanges(); return(RedirectToAction("Index")); } return(View(tinTuc1)); }
// GET: TinTuc1/Delete/5 public ActionResult Delete(string id) { if (id == null) { return(new HttpStatusCodeResult(HttpStatusCode.BadRequest)); } TinTuc1 tinTuc1 = db.TinTucs.Find(id); if (tinTuc1 == null) { return(HttpNotFound()); } return(View(tinTuc1)); }
public void SuaTinTuc(TinTuc1 tt) { dal.SuaTinTuc(tt); }
public void ThemTinTuc(TinTuc1 tt) { dal.ThemTinTuc(tt); }
public void SuaTinTuc(TinTuc1 tt) { string sql = "update TINTUC set IDTHELOAITIN='" + tt.IDTheLoaiTin + "', TIEUDE=N'" + tt.TieuDe + "', TOMTAT=N'" + tt.TomTat + "', NOIDUNG=N'" + tt.NoiDung + "', ANHDAIDIEN='" + tt.AnhDaiDien + "', NGAYDANG='" + tt.NgayDang + "', TACGIA=N'" + tt.TacGia + "', NGUOIDANG=N'" + tt.NguoiDang + "', LUOTXEM=" + tt.LuotXem + " where IDTINTUC='" + tt.IDTinTuc + "'"; dah.ThucThi(sql); }
public void ThemTinTuc(TinTuc1 tt) { string sql = "insert into TINTUC values ('" + tt.IDTheLoaiTin + "',N'" + tt.TieuDe + "',N'" + tt.TomTat + "',N'" + tt.NoiDung + "','" + tt.AnhDaiDien + "','" + tt.NgayDang + "',N'" + tt.TacGia + "',N'" + tt.NguoiDang + "'," + tt.LuotXem + ")"; dah.ThucThi(sql); }